English for Nursing Assistant by Made Hery Santosa,Eva Agustino Pdf

The book entitled “English for Nursing Assistant: Supple-mentary E-Learning-based Materials” was developed based on primary needs of Nursing Department students of Vocational High Schools that will become a Nurse Assistant after they graduated from the institution. There are some steps that have been conducted by the authors to gather data which become main resources in developing this book. After the analysis of the students’ needs, important themes were developed in each unit for the book. The themes include General Assessment, Handling Patients, Patient’s Hygiene, Checking Vital Sign, and Dimens-ions of Symptom. This book contains examples of English ex-pressions which are very useful for the students to practice and master before they go for the real world job later. There are also some practical activities that will train students to develop their language skills of Reading, Writing, Speaking and Listening. The main feature of the book includes the utilization of e-learning features and strategies for learning more effectively. The e-learning platform consists of primarily listening materials to support the teaching and learning process. The students can go to the set up e-learning platform to listen to audio materials to complete exercises provided in the book. It is expected that they the use of ICT will provide the utmost benefits for the students learning a specific area, like Nursing using English as the medium of instruction.

Chinese for Specific and Professional Purposes by Hongyin Tao,Howard Hao-Jan Chen Pdf

This book, likely the first of its kind in the English language, explores Chinese for specific and professional purposes (CSP) in terms of theorizing and developing practical applications for language teaching and learning. While research in language for specific purposes is thriving for languages such as English, there has been comparatively little such research conducted for Chinese. This volume attempts to fill the gap by bringing together practitioners from a broad international scholarly community, who share common interests yet diverse orientations. Seventeen papers are included, and address four broad thematic categories: (1) academic Chinese, (2) business Chinese, (3) Chinese for medicine and health care, and (4) Chinese for other broadly defined services and industries (diplomacy, tourism, wine-tasting, etc.). Representing the state of the art in CSP research, the book offers an indispensable guide for anyone interested in theoretical and practical issues in this area of applied Chinese language studies.

Transforming Schooling for Second Language Learners by Mariana Pacheco,P. Zitlali Morales,Colleen Hamilton Pdf

The purpose of Transforming Schooling for Second Language Learners: Theoretical Insights, Policies, Pedagogies, and Practices is to bring together educational researchers and practitioners who have implemented, documented, or examined policies, pedagogies, and practices in and out of classrooms and in real and virtual contexts that are in some way transforming what we know about the extent to which emergent bilinguals (EBs) learn and achieve in educational settings. In the following chapters, scholars and researchers identify both (1) the current state of schooling for EBs, from their perspective, and (2) the particular ways that policies, pedagogies, and/or practices transform schooling as it currently exists for EBs in discernible ways based on their scholarship and research. Drawing on current and seminal research in fields including second language acquisition, applied linguistics, sociolinguistics, and educational linguistics, contributing authors draw on complementary theoretical, methodological, and philosophical frameworks that attend to the social, cultural, political, and ideological dimensions of being and becoming bi/multilingual and bi/multiliterate in schools and in the United States. In sum, we are deeply committed to asserting hope, possibility, and potential to discussions and discourses about bi/multilingual students. We value the urgency around improving the conditions, experiences, and circumstances in which they are learning languages and academic content. Our aim is to highlight perspectives, conceptualizations, orientations, and ideologies that disrupt and contest legacies of deficit thinking, linguistic purism, language standardization, and racism and the racialization of ethnolinguistic minorities.
